Introduction
The emergence of the concept of “Slow Living” as a trend in 2026 is a very significant response to a decade’s worth of continuous hyper-productivity. This discovery has caused a significant social revolution called “Slow Living.” Instead of trying to achieve hyper-productivity, millions of people have now chosen “Presence over Productivity” for the sake of maintaining their psychological health.
As the population becomes aware that the always-on approach cannot continue forever, the Intentional Life philosophy has evolved from an individual concept to a necessity. Slow Living does not just mean doing things more slowly; instead, it means reasserting control over one’s schedule and attention. The idea of crafting an Intentional Life allows people to place value on what matters rather than merely producing at all costs.

Slow-Green Sustainability
A considerable overlap exists between individual tempo and environmental wellbeing. Intentional living will inevitably lead to the creation of “intentional friction” in the consumer process, resulting in practices like fixing, slow cooking, and investing in local circular economies.
Environmental psychologists suggest that by moving slowly, we decrease our extractivist tendencies towards nature. When we stop being in a hurry to get to the next acquisition, we start appreciating quality and craftsmanship, ensuring that our personal choices match the planetary needs for climate change.
